• Introduction to Social Care Law
• Legal Frameworks in Social Care
• Safeguarding Vulnerable Adults
• Mental Capacity Act
• Deprivation of Liberty Safeguards
• Care Planning and Assessment
• Advocacy and Rights in Social Care
• Court Processes in Social Care
• Ethical Issues in Social Care
• Case Studies and Practical Applications
